免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

安卓应用获取签名

安卓应用获取签名是一种验证应用安全性的方法,通过签名可以确认应用的发布者,并验证应用数据的完整性和真实性。签名也可以用于应用市场或手机系统的权限验证。

在安卓系统中,应用签名是通过使用开发者的私钥对应用的数字证书进行加密生成的。每个应用都有一个唯一的签名信息,可以通过以下方式获取签名:

1. 使用命令行工具获取签名:

在命令行中使用keytool命令可以获取应用的签名信息。首先需要定位到Java开发工具的安装位置,然后使用以下命令获取签名:

```

keytool -list -v -keystore 应用签名路径 -alias 应用别名

```

这个命令将会输出签名信息,包括证书指纹、序列号、发行者等。

2. 使用Android Studio获取签名:

在Android Studio中,可以通过以下步骤获取签名信息:

- 打开项目

- 点击"Build"菜单,选择"Generate Signed Bundle/APK"

- 选择"APK",点击"Next"

- 填写相关信息,例如"Key store path"、"Key store password"等

- 点击"Next"

- 在"Signature Versions"页面,点击"Finish"

- 在弹出的对话框中,点击"Build Bundle(s)/APK(s)"

- 完成后,在输出窗口中将看到签名信息。

3. 使用第三方工具获取签名:

除了命令行和Android Studio,还有一些第三方工具可以帮助获取应用签名,如jarsigner、ApkAnalyser等。这些工具提供了更多的功能,如验证签名的有效性、提取证书信息等。

应用签名对于应用安全至关重要。它可以确保应用的完整性和真实性,并防止应用被篡改或恶意软件冒充。

总结起来,获取安卓应用签名的方法有多种,可以通过命令行工具、Android Studio或者第三方工具来实现。无论使用哪种方法,都可以通过签名来验证应用的安全性和真实性。在开发和发布应用时,务必保护好应用签名的私钥,防止私钥泄露导致应用的安全问题。


相关知识:
p12证书对apk进行签名
P12证书是一种用于数字签名和加密的文件格式,常用于对软件应用进行签名以确保安全性和完整性。在Android平台上,使用P12证书对APK进行签名是一种常见的做法。P12证书的原理是利用公钥加密和私钥解密的加密方式来验证APK文件的身份和完整性。具体步骤如
2023-07-18
安卓怎么去签名验证
在安卓开发中,签名验证是一种重要的安全措施,用于确保应用程序的完整性和来源。通过签名验证,系统可以判断应用程序是否被篡改或恶意修改过,从而提供更可靠的应用程序执行环境。本文将介绍安卓签名验证的原理和详细步骤。首先,我们来了解一下安卓签名验证的原理。当应用程
2023-07-17
安卓app 签名证书生成
Android应用的签名证书是用于验证应用的身份和完整性的重要组成部分。在发布Android应用之前,开发者必须生成一个签名证书,并将其用于对应用进行签名。签名证书是使用密钥对生成的,其中包含了公钥和私钥。私钥用于对应用进行签名,而公钥用于验证应用的签名有
2023-07-17
android代码获取应用签名
在Android应用开发过程中,应用签名是一项非常重要的安全特性。应用签名用于验证应用的身份和完整性,以确保应用在安装和运行过程中没有被篡改或篡改。开发者可以使用代码获取应用签名,以便在需要验证应用身份的场景中使用。本文将详细介绍获取Android应用签名
2023-07-17
apk是否使用发布证书进行签名
APK(Android Application Package)是一种用于在安卓设备上安装和运行应用程序的文件格式。在发布APK之前,必须对APK进行签名。APK签名的主要目的是确保APK的完整性和真实性,以防止在传输或安装过程中被篡改。APK签名使用的是
2023-07-17
apk不是已签名的jar文件
APK(Android Package,安卓应用程序包)是Android操作系统中应用程序的安装包格式,它是一个已签名的压缩文件,扩展名为.apk。APK文件是由一系列的文件和目录构成,其中最重要的是classes.dex文件,它包含了应用程序的Java字
2023-07-17
©2015-2021 成都七扇门科技有限公司 y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-4